What is home care?

Home care may be the right fit for seniors who want to age in place, but who would benefit from companionship, housekeeping, and help with some activities of daily living (ADLs). Home care is broad and personalized to each senior’s needs. In general, home caregivers may provide:

  • Help with personal care
  • Housekeeping
  • Mobility assistance
  • Laundry
  • Complimentary transportation
  • Nutritious meals
  • Incontinence care and toileting

Cost of Living

Per month, the median price of rent in Watertown is about $1,078 and the median value of a home in Watertown costs around $147,194. The rent burden for Watertown is around 19.4% of the average person’s monthly income.

Demographics and Values

Of the population of Watertown 37.9% have a high-school diploma, 6.2% have a graduate degree, and 20.3% have a college degree. Currently, the population of Watertown consists of 23,145 people and in total the Watertown metro area has a population of 23,655. Watertown has a population density of 756 people per square mile. Demographically, Watertown is 4.3% mixed race, 0.1% Native American, 1.5% other or not specified, 7.8% Hispanic, 0.0% Pacific Islander or Native Hawaiian, 1.5% black, 92.0% white, and 0.7% Asian. Out of the total city population, 49.7% are male and 50.3% are female. The median age of Watertown is 37 years old. In Watertown, 8.7% of the people are veterans of the United States military. Out of the total population of Watertown, 7.3% consider themselves widows, 12.2% live in poverty, 12.6% have some form of disability, and 69.2% participate in the labor force.

Home care is provided by an aide who comes to a senior’s home to help with daily chores and activities of daily living. It can be offered anywhere a senior calls home — including a house, senior apartment, independent living, or assisted living. Learn more about home care.

Home care services are customizable to a senior’s unique needs. Services can include companionship, help with chores like cooking and housekeeping, or assistance with activities of daily living, like toileting and bathing. Explore home care services in more detail.

Home care provides nonmedical services for seniors who require assistance with daily tasks like housework, bathing, dressing, and transportation. In contrast, home health care is prescribed by a doctor and includes services like skilled nursing care and therapies, health monitoring, and medication administration that are provided by licensed medical professionals. The national median cost of home care is $30 per hour, according to A Place for Mom’s internal data. This cost may vary depending on the location and provided services.
